Maybe you're the one who is drunk on the lies that you spin I'm seen a big Hypocrite, Your lies- Sweeter than honey, Slowly bashing my nerves. Maybe you really have no idea when to stop the Oozing- Your thick sticky needs, manufacturing, selling, broadcasting. A rainbow, starry, adjectives of my list ticked, stamped and tricked. Nights befall on me I've been "Baby'', you call me I wring in your flattery. Maybe you should see fewer peonies and more grasses!
